Route stops

19 stops • 2 directions

L10: Derechos Humanos - Gran Teatro
  1. Derechos Humanos 16
  2. Derechos Humanos 36
  3. Antonio Garcia Martin
  4. Polideportivo El Plantio
  5. Piscinas El Plantio
  6. Gabriel Taborin
  7. Dos de mayo – Colegio
  8. Vitoria – Hacienda
  9. Gran Teatro
L10: Gran Teatro - Derechos Humanos
  1. Gran Teatro
  2. Avda. Arlanzon 19
  3. Avda. Arlanzon 38
  4. Cruz Roja
  5. Coliseum
  6. Piscinas El Plantio
  7. Polideportivo El Plantio
  8. Antonio Garcia Martin
  9. Derechos Humanos 35
  10. Derechos Humanos 15
